Angelina Jolie is clearly an animal lover!
Before the U.N. Goodwill Ambassador, 34, stepped out with her new Akris ecru horsehair bag -- which retails for just less than $5,000 -- she asked her stylist to call and make sure that no horses had been harmed in the making of the accessory.

"We told her horses get haircuts just like we do," Akris designer Albert Kriemler told Women's Wear Daily.

Kriemler added that the bag by the Swiss-based luxury brand is made with hair from horses' tails.

The answer must have been good enough for Jolie, who sported the bag while shopping in Venice, Italy, on Saturday with kids Pax, 6, Zahara, 5, and Shiloh, 3.
